     Your Committee on Finance, to which was referred S.B. No. 281, S.D. 1, H.D. 1, entitled:

 

"A BILL FOR AN ACT RELATING TO THE DEPARTMENT OF HEALTH,"

 

begs leave to report as follows:

 

     The purpose of this measure is to:

 

(1)  Appropriate funds to maintain the current level of pre-hospital emergency medical services;

 

(2)  Require the Department of Health (DOH), through a contract with the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A), to conduct a study of the State Medical Emergency System to identify issues and problems and propose initiatives to improve the system; and

 

(3)  Appropriate funds for DOH to contract with NHTSA to conduct the study of the State Medical Emergency System.

 

     The DOH, Honolulu Emergency Services Department of the City and County of Honolulu, Hawaii Fire Department, American Medical Response, Waianae Coast Comprehensive Health Center, and Hana Health testified in support of this measure.

 

     Your Committee has amended this measure by making:

 

(1)  All appropriations unspecified amounts; and

 

(2)  Technical, nonsubstantive amendments for clarity, consistency, and style.

 

     As affirmed by the record of votes of the members of your Committee on Finance that is attached to this report, your Committee is in accord with the intent and purpose of S.B. No. 281, S.D. 1, H.D. 1, as amended herein, and recommends that it pass Third Reading in the form attached hereto as S.B. No. 281, S.D. 1, H.D. 2.
